Displacement sensors in smart note takers are crucial for accurately capturing movements and gestures made by the user, allowing for precise tracking of pen position and orientation. This data is then translated into digital notes, enabling seamless interaction between the user and the device. Overall, displacement sensors enhance the user experience by ensuring accurate and real-time input capture.
To be a speed-note-taker in a class with a speed-talker, focus on capturing key points rather than every detail. Use abbreviations or symbols, and organize your notes in a way that makes sense to you. Practice listening actively to quickly grasp the main ideas and jot down essential information.
An enumerator collects data by conducting surveys, interviews, or observations. They are responsible for accurately recording information and ensuring the confidentiality of the data collected. Enumerators play a crucial role in gathering information for research, statistics, or demographic analysis.
To make a test fair, it should be free from bias, have clear instructions, cover all relevant material, and be administered consistently to all test takers. This ensures that each test taker has an equal opportunity to demonstrate their knowledge and skills.
